Output e5fc3acfa8880dc8ae3459c9529b7dd1f02aee18094eedd62ea5eb3e987be50f:8

value
8558806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99e1628e4500874a7af768f2ec05f0c2ae24e72c OP_EQUAL
address
3FifJv91XHVgBY9xQLxAejYdgY4xBnRzuQ
transaction
e5fc3acfa8880dc8ae3459c9529b7dd1f02aee18094eedd62ea5eb3e987be50f
confirmations
299988
spent
true